Stevens County, Washington
Societies and Family History Resources ∣ County Courthouse and Government Records ∣ County Genealogy Links
Stevens County was founded on January 20, 1863 from Walla Walla County. Ferry County and Pend Oreille County were were formed from Stevens in 1889 and 1911 respectively. The researcher may find some early records for those counties in Stevens County.
The Stevens County Seat is situated in Colville (originally founded as Pinkney City and sometimes spelled as Colvile) and the county government website is http://www.co.stevens.wa.us/
Locations bordering Stevens County are Pend Oreille County, Spokane County, Lincoln County, Ferry County.
Stevens County vital records can be found at the Washington Office of Vital Records has copies of birth, marriage, divorce and death records. There is a fee for each copy requested. Stevens County has Federal Census Schedules to assist in researching your family tree. Federal government Population Schedules exist for 1870, 1880 (free index), 1890 (fragment), 1900, 1910, 1920, 1930, 1940.
Stevens Co. Mortality Schedules can be acquired for 1870 and 1880. Stevens Co. Industry and Agriculture Schedules can be found for 1870 and 1880. Stevens Co. Union Veterans Schedules can be acquired for 1890. You’ll find free down loadable in addition to printable census forms that can help with your research.

Stevens County Courthouse and Government Records
Genealogist often forget the benefits of Stevens County court, probate, and land files as a source of genealogy information and facts. Buried away in Washington courthouses and archives everywhere tend to be the desires and frustrations of countless Washington men and women.
The possibilities are great that your ancestors have left a in-depth record of at least a few factors of their lives in the Stevens County court records. Even if your forebears is not discussed in a Court case, contemplate all of the other methods which could have lead to her or him appearing in court records.
The dates pointed out below could be the first noted records for this particular county.
- Stevens County Courthouse (all departments listed below are located here, unless otherwise noted)
- Address: 215 S Oak St., Colville WA 99114-2847
- Courthouse hours: 8:00 am – 4:30 pm
- Stevens County Auditor
- Birth and Death Records: 1891 to 1907
- Marriage Records: 1859
- Land Records: 1883
- Stevens County Clerk
- Court Records: 1887
- Probate Records: 1882
